Definition of vibrating feeder

Vibrating feeder is a mechanical device used to supply materials to other machines in the production line. This device works on the principle of vibration. Thanks to that, it helps to transport materials continuously and evenly.

Vibrating feeders are used in a variety of industries. These include mining, food processing, building materials manufacturing, and many more. With their precise and continuous feeding capabilities, they help ensure a smooth and efficient production process.

Structure of vibrating feeder

Main ingredients

Vibrating feeders usually consist of the following main components:

  • Vibrating table: This is the most important part of the machine. It holds and transports the material. The vibrating table is designed with a flat or grooved surface to keep the material from sliding out during transport. The vibrating table can be tilted, which helps control the speed and direction of the material.
  • Engine: The motor is the main power source for vibrating feeders. Typically, an electric motor is used to generate the vibrating motion. The operator can adjust the motor to change the speed and amplitude of the vibration, which affects the feeding performance.
  • Machine frame: The frame is the structure that supports and holds the other components. The frame is usually made of sturdy steel to ensure durability and stability during operation. The frame design helps to minimize unwanted vibrations, ensuring smooth operation of the machine.
  • Control system: The control system manages the operation of the machine. It allows the operator to adjust the speed and amplitude of vibration according to production needs. This system may include electronic controllers, sensors and displays to monitor machine performance.

Working principle of vibrating feeder

How it works basically

The vibrating feeder works on the principle of vibration. When the motor is running, it creates a vibrating motion for the vibrating table, which helps the material move from one position to another continuously.

  • Vibration motion: The motor is usually connected to a drive system, which can be an eccentric shaft or an electromagnetic actuator. As the motor rotates, it creates a vibrating force, causing the vibrating table to move up and down or tilt side to side.
  • Material transportation: The material is placed on the surface of the vibrating table. Due to the vibrating motion, the material is pushed forward, creating a continuous flow. This helps to ensure that the material is evenly supplied to the next equipment in the production line.

Adjust the speed and amplitude of vibration

The operator can adjust the machine's speed and vibration amplitude to suit the material type and production requirements. This adjustment helps optimize the feeding process, ensuring that the material is delivered accurately.

  • Vibration speed: The vibration speed can be adjusted by changing the rotation speed of the motor. A high vibration speed will move the material faster. Conversely, a low vibration speed will slow down the feeding process. Adjusting the vibration speed allows the operator to control the amount of material supplied.
  • Vibration amplitude: Vibration amplitude is the distance the vibrating table moves up and down. Large vibration amplitudes generate more force, which is suitable for transporting heavy or large-sized materials. Conversely, small vibration amplitudes are suitable for lighter materials. Adjusting the vibration amplitude helps optimize the feeding performance for each specific material.

Applications of vibrating feeder

In industry

Vibrating feeders are widely used in many industries. They play an important role in optimizing the production process. Here are some typical applications:

  • Mining:Vibrating feeders supply raw materials to crushers. Continuous and accurate feeding increases crushing efficiency and reduces material waste.
  • Food processing: In food processing lines, vibrating feeders feed processing, packaging and conveying machines. The precise feeding capability ensures that raw materials are supplied in the right quantity and at the right time, improving product quality.
  • Construction materials production: Vibrating feeders supply sand, stone and other materials to concrete mixers. Using this machine helps to increase working efficiency and reduce machine downtime.
  • Chemical industry: Vibrating feeder is used for feeding chemical production processes. It helps to transport raw materials such as powder, plastic granules and liquid chemicals efficiently.
  • Mining and mineral processing industry: Vibrating feeder supplies minerals such as coal, iron ore and limestone for further processing.

Comparison with other feeders

Conveyor Feeder

Vibrating feeders and conveyor feeders both have feeding functions, but they have their own advantages and disadvantages. Vibrating feeders are generally more accurate in feeding and are suitable for small-sized materials, while conveyor feeders are suitable for transporting large volumes of materials over long distances.

Quantitative feeder

Metering feeders are designed to deliver a specific amount of material in a given period of time. Meanwhile, vibrating feeders can adjust the speed and amplitude of vibration to suit production needs. The choice between the two depends on the specific requirements of the production process.
